Why Grid Stability Defines Solar Growth

The global shift toward renewable energy is accelerating, but integrating intermittent solar into national grids poses challenges. Without stability, solar expansion risks creating bottlenecks instead of progress. At the heart of this challenge lies the inverter. A trusted solar power inverter manufacturer ensures that every watt of solar energy is converted, managed, and delivered in ways that strengthen—not weaken—the grid.


How Inverter Manufacturers Build Stability into Design

Unlike panels that simply capture sunlight, inverters actively manage the flow of power between generation, storage, and the grid. Leading inverter factories engineer devices that include:

  • Frequency and voltage support – Ensuring solar power complements grid demands instead of disrupting them.

  • Reactive power management – Helping stabilize voltage in weak or overloaded networks.

  • Grid-forming functions – Enabling isolated microgrids to operate without central infrastructure.

  • OEM adaptability – Customizing protocols and firmware to meet regional regulations worldwide.

By embedding these capabilities at the factory level, manufacturers become not just suppliers but strategic partners in national energy transitions.


Real Applications: Where Stability Meets Scale

  • Urban residential rooftops – Thousands of households feeding power back to the grid rely on inverters that regulate flows without overloads.

  • Commercial and industrial facilities – Factories and office parks reduce costs while maintaining compliance with strict local grid codes.

  • Utility-scale projects – Multi-megawatt solar farms depend on centralized inverter stations to stabilize entire sections of the grid.

  • Remote and island microgrids – Communities far from urban centers rely on inverter-driven stability to replace diesel generators.

Each of these applications proves that solar growth requires more than panels—it requires manufacturers who understand the critical role of grid stability.
